Home >Web Front-end >Front-end Q&A >How to develop web front-end

How to develop web front-end

WBOY
WBOYOriginal
2023-05-20 17:07:091058browse

Develop excellent projects

With the advent of the mobile Internet era, web front-end development has gradually become an important profession. As a web front-end developer, how to develop excellent projects has become an obvious question. In this article, the author will share some suggestions and techniques on how to develop excellent web front-end projects based on his own experience.

1. Grasp the project requirements

As a web front-end developer, you must understand the user needs and project constraints before starting development work to ensure that the products you develop can meet user needs and meet customer expectations. During the project development process, ensure that the development content and needs are completely consistent to avoid deviating from the customer's requirements and wishes.

At the same time, working hard on project requirements and making appropriate adjustments and optimizations to the requirements will greatly improve the development efficiency of the project.

2. Reasonable use of front-end tools

Web front-end development tools and frameworks are becoming more and more mature. Front-end frameworks such as Bootstrap, AngularJS, Vue.js, etc. all provide convenience for front-end development. Proficiency in front-end technologies and tools can greatly improve work efficiency, and can also provide us with more development ideas and solutions. However, you must pay attention to how to use the learning framework to avoid development efficiency problems such as bloated code and reduced performance.

3. Pay attention to user experience

User experience is the core of any product design. The quality of the product depends entirely on the user’s experience of it, and web front-end developers should pay more attention to the user. experience. Being able to design and develop an easy-to-use, comfortable, and concise web product is an important responsibility of a web front-end developer. Making users feel comfortable and happy using your product is an effective way to increase user stickiness and user reputation.

4. Focus on performance optimization

In web front-end development, performance optimization of web pages is particularly important. Web pages with higher performance provide better visitor experience and thus receive better user ratings. In this regard, we can consider the following aspects:

1. Reduce HTTP requests. Merging multiple CSS and JS files into a single file can reduce the number of requests and size.

2. Compression and caching. Compression can optimize code and file size, and caching can optimize the problem of repeated downloads of browser resources.

3. Use local resources. Using local resources can shorten HTTP request times and speed up file downloads.

4. Avoid using Flash and other third-party plug-ins. These plug-ins place a huge load on the network and slow down the performance of the website.

5. Code Standardization

In the process of web front-end development, code quality and standardization are also extremely important. Be sure to follow the development principles of rapid, repeatable, and easy maintenance, and pay attention to the structure, comments, naming, etc. of the code to improve the readability, maintainability, and scalability of the code.

Finally, web front-end development is a job that is continuously improved and updated, requiring us to continue to innovate and practice. I believe that through continuous learning and hard work, we can develop better and more beautiful web products to meet the needs and expectations of users.

The above is the detailed content of How to develop web front-end. For more information, please follow other related articles on the PHP Chinese website!

Statement:
The content of this article is voluntarily contributed by netizens, and the copyright belongs to the original author. This site does not assume corresponding legal responsibility. If you find any content suspected of plagiarism or infringement, please contact admin@php.cn